# Flaglight Rollouts — Approvals

Quick version for on-call: any rollout touching more than 5% of traffic needs an approval in Flaglight before the ramp continues. Kill switches don't need approval — just flip them and note it in the incident channel. Scheduled ramps pause automatically if error budget burns hot. If you're stuck at 2 a.m. with a pending approval, there's one person authorized to override, and that's the approver below.

account owner for tagep-bafof: Norael Gilax Juleth

Hi, before the weekly eng sync: you now own the DedupeDeck service, which collapses duplicate on-call pages within a five-minute window. Known quirk — it keys on alert title only, so renamed alerts slip through as duplicates. A fingerprint-based fix is scheduled next sprint. Operational notes and the suppression config live on the internal page here:

wiki page, kahog-hahig: https://vault.zemvargrid.internal/display/deploy/repo/settings/merge_requests/job/settings/6f3b933774dbc5320a4daa18

Handover — Top Floor Quiet Room

Mirelle, the quiet room on Level 7 at Fennick House is now bookable at the desk. Please check it each morning for left items and keep the blinds half-drawn as agreed with facilities. The door lock was rekeyed Tuesday, so use the new entry code below.

staff pass of fajof-fawif = bdg-ES-2